A total of 14 teams make it to the NFL Playoffs. 7 teams from the AFC make it to the playoffs, and 7 teams from the NFC.
The 'z' in NFL standings is marked to denote that a particular team has 'clinched the division' that season. This means that the team has secured the top position in the division for the specific regular season.
Yes. The Miami Dolphins in 1972 are the only team to have had a perfect season with no losses. They won 14 regular season games and 3 postseason games, ultimately winning the Super Bowl. Apart from the 1972 Dolphins, three NFL teams have completed undefeated and untied regular seasons: the 1934 Chicago Bears, the 1942 Chicago Bears, and the 2007 New England Patriots.
